Bug with Firewall module when using Interactive Mode (EIS)


Recommended Posts

Hello,

So when using Internet Security Firewall in "Interactive Mode" on Win11, if there is a connection request dialog that is pending my interaction and I was playing a game in full screen it will not be visible, and all consequent requests will not be shown eventhough I am out of full screen mode.

This issue is critical, as to fix this interactive dialogs behavior will have to reboot system.

Same happens when using "Webcam access" protection interactive dialog.

Also it doesn't happen only when I am in full screen mode, also happens sometimes that the interactive dialog simply won't be shown on screen, I can hear it coming up, but nothing is shown on screen or anywhere on desktop.

 

Please fix in later versions, and make sure that interactive dialogs are accessible and don't get stuck in any way as it does now...

  • Administrators

With Gamer mode active no interactive dialogs will pop up and the network communication will be blocked. Switch to learning mode to create rules automatically or use automatic mode. Alteratively you can disable this setting:
